What must a solution have to be considered an electrolyte?

An electrolyte solution is a solution that generally contains ions, atoms or molecules that have lost or gained electrons, and is electrically conductive. For this reason they are often called ionic solutions, however there are some cases where the electrolytes are not ions.

Electrolyte and Nonelectrolyte Solutions

  1. Electrolytes are salts or molecules that ionize completely in solution. As a result, electrolyte solutions readily conduct electricity.
  2. Nonelectrolytes do not dissociate into ions in solution; nonelectrolyte solutions do not, therefore, conduct electricity.

How do you know if a solution is conductive?

To calculate the conductivity of a solution you simply multiply the concentration of each ion in solution by its molar conductivity and charge then add these values for all ions in solution.

What is electrolyte substance write characteristics of it?

Answer: An electrolyte is a substance that produces an electrically conducting solution when dissolved in a polar solvent, such as water. The dissolved electrolyte separates into cations and anions, which disperse uniformly through the solvent. Electrically, such a solution is neutral.

What makes an electrolyte an electric current conductor when in a solution?

An electrolyte is any salt or ionizable molecule that, when dissolved in solution, will give that solution the ability to conduct electricity. This is because when a salt dissolves, its dissociated ions can move freely in solution, allowing a charge to flow.

What must happen in order for a substance to conduct electricity?

To conduct electricity, a substance must contain freely mobile, charged species. Solutions may also conduct electricity if they contain dissolved ions, with conductivity increasing as ion concentration increases.

What are the factors that affects the conductivity of solution?

There are three main factors that affect the conductivity of a solution: the concentrations of ions, the type of ions, and the temperature of the solution.
